New Privacy Features Coming to WhatsApp with Beta Version

As part of a new beta version, some new privacy features are coming to WhatsApp. According to the beta version, only the people you allow can see your profile photo, About information and last seen from now on, and you will be able to use WhatsApp from your other devices even if your phone is not switched on.

With a new public beta version, WhatsApp has added users’ profile photos, the last time they logged into the app, and the about section. to choose who can see New features are coming to provide.

According to WABetaInfo, version 2.21.230.15 of WhatsApp is new for certain beta testers. “My External Contacts” brings feature. However, in addition to allowing “Everyone”, “My Contacts” or “Nobody” to see your information, users can now view their profile photos, last seen or about they don’t want to see they can choose people.

Even if your phone is turned off, you will be able to connect your WhatsApp account to a maximum of 4 other devices.

According to the published announcement; People who are using an outdated version of WhatsApp or haven’t enabled this feature yet. if you exclude will not be able to see your information. When you block someone from seeing your last seen, you won’t be able to see that person’s last seen either. Therefore, when you set the last seen to nobody in your privacy settings, you may be able to see the last seen of the excluded contacts; but this is just a from error consists of.

As of now, WhatsApp latest version Any user using it can experience multi-device support if they wish. In a statement on this, the company said, “multi-device beta; We offer you to try a new version of WhatsApp for Web, Desktop and Portal. early access It is a participation program. If you participate in the multi-device beta, you without having to keep it connected You will be able to use connected assistive devices.” gives his statements. You can use WhatsApp simultaneously by signing up for this public beta program. on up to four devices possible to use; however, you can only connect one phone to your WhatsApp account at a time. Of course, for this, you must first register your WhatsApp account and connect new devices to your phone. your phone Do not use for longer than 2 weeks In this case, your WhatsApp connection with other devices connected to the phone will be disconnected.
